安装Composer Asset插件老是失败是什么问题啊 [ 2.0 版本 ]
安装完Composer,运行下面的命令来安装Composer Asset插件
php composer.phar global require "fxp/composer-asset-plugin:~1.0.0"
错误提示
PHP Fatal error: Call to undefined method Composer\Package\Version\VersionParser::parseLinks() in /home/yiyi/.composer/vendor/fxp/composer-asset-plugin/Repository/VcsPackageFilter.php on line 270
Fatal error: Call to undefined method Composer\Package\Version\VersionParser::parseLinks() in /home/yiyi/.composer/vendor/fxp/composer-asset-plugin/Repository/VcsPackageFilter.php on line 270
共 1 个回答
-
bubifengyun 回答于 2015-11-02 16:02 举报
看错误的信息说的,你更新一下composer呢。
php composer.phar self-update
这个命令可能记错了,我手机上不方便查。你试试。
共 7 条回复bubifengyun 回复于 2015-11-03 17:01 回复@weiyi 应该不是,我也遇到过这类问题,不过忘了怎么解决的了。现在是可以使用的。那个源,不是找的国内的吧。我感觉按照他们说的那个国外的源,虽然慢,但是一般都下的下来。这个我就无能为力了。
@bubifengyun 我昨天弄好
bubifengyun 回复于 2016-01-21 09:02 回复@lvsui 你可以去官网看看,现在已经是
php composer.phar global require "fxp/composer-asset-plugin:~1.1.1"
了吧。如果实在不行,我这篇博客,可以看看。http://my.oschina.net/bubifengyun/blog/607161
@bubifengyun 谢谢回复 O(∩_∩)O哈哈~,昨天已经解决了,直接到控制面板卸载了后 重新安装composer 然后再执行
composer global require "fxp/composer-asset-plugin:~1.0.0"
执行成功了bubifengyun 回复于 2016-01-21 09:39 回复@lvsui 现在都1.1.1了,建议安装最新的,按照官网说的去下载。我之前也是用的1.0.x的版本,下载yii2.0.6就是不完整版。
weiyi 长沙
注册时间:2015-07-28
最后登录:2016-03-08
在线时长:13小时58分
最后登录:2016-03-08
在线时长:13小时58分
- 粉丝3
- 金钱545
- 威望0
- 积分675